Now therefore in the sight of all Israel the congregation of the LORD, and in the audience of our God, keep and seek for all the commandments of the LORD your God: that ye may possess this good land, and leave it for an inheritance for your children after you for ever.

In the sight
Deuteronomy 4:6
Carefully obey the laws. For this will show your wisdom and your understanding in the sight of the nations. They will hear all these statutes and say: 'Surely this great nation is a wise and understanding people.'
Matthew 5:14
You are the light of the world. A town built on a hill may be seen by all.
Philippians 2:15
That way you may become blameless and harmless, children of God without blemish in the midst of a crooked and perverse generation. You are seen as lights in the world.
Hebrews 12:1
A great cloud of witnesses surround us. Therefore let us lay aside every weight, and the sin that easily entangles us. Let us run with endurance the race that is set before us.
In the audience
Deuteronomy 4:26
I call heaven and earth to witness against you this day that you will soon utterly perish from off the land you possess the other side of the Jordan. You will not prolong your days upon it, but will be destroyed.
Deuteronomy 29:10
You stand today, all of you, before Jehovah your God: your leaders, your tribes, your elders and your officers, even all the men of Israel.
Acts 10:33
Immediately I sent for you. You have done well for you have come. We are all present before God, to hear all things that are commanded to you from God.
Keep
Psalm 119:4
You have ordained your precepts that we should keep them diligently.
Proverbs 2:1
My son, take my words to heart and treasure my commandments within you.
Proverbs 3:1
My son, do not forget my law. Let your heart obey my commandments.
Isaiah 34:16
Search Jehovah's book and read it out loud. Not one of these animals will be missing. Not one will lack a mate, because Jehovah has commanded it, and his Spirit will gather them together.
Acts 17:11
The Bereans were nobler than those in Thessalonica because they received the word with all readiness of mind and examined the Scriptures daily to see if what Paul told them was true.
That ye may
Deuteronomy 4:1
Israel, listen to these laws and teachings! If you obey them you will live! Go in and take the land that Jehovah the God of your fathers is giving you.
Deuteronomy 5:32
Be careful to do what Jehovah your God has commanded you. Never turn to the right or to the left.
Deuteronomy 6:1
These are the commands, decrees and laws Jehovah your God commanded me to teach you. Obey them after you enter the land and take possession of it.
Leave it
Ezra 9:12
Do not give your daughters to their sons or take their daughters for your sons or do anything for their peace or well being for a very long time. That way you may be strong, living on the good of the land, and handing it on to your children for a heritage for as long as they live.
Proverbs 13:22
A good man leaves an inheritance to his children's children. The wealth of the sinner is preserved for the righteous.
